Crusaders Quest And Guilty Gear Begin Their Second Collaboration

Back in February, Crusaders Quest collaborated with Guilty Gear to bring 7 characters from Guilty Gear Xrd – Revelator into the game. Now, NHN Entertainment and Load Complete are collaborating with Guilty Gear again, bringing 4 more characters from the game series into Crusaders Quest.

 

In addition to the 7 characters from the collaboration earlier in the year, you can now hire Millia, Sin Kiske, Johnny, and Jack-O’ through June 23rd. Additionally, when hiring any of the Guilty Gear characters, you will instantly receive their respective Soulbound weapon.

Crusaders Quest is available for iOS and Android devices.
